Emory & Henry’s Jamie Cockerham Named ODAC Volleyball Player Of The Week

FOREST, Va. – Emory & Henry College senior outside hitter Jamie Cockerham has been selected as the Old Dominion Athletic Conference Volleyball Player of the Week, ODAC officials announced Tuesday. It is the first time in her career that Cockerham has earned the honor.

The Galax, Va. native led the Wasps to a 4-1 mark in just three days of play last week, averaging 3.83 kills and 2.39 digs per set. She posted a pair of double-doubles against Methodist University and William Peace University. She concluded the week with a career-high 26 kills to go along with 10 digs in a 3-2 win over WPU Sunday afternoon.

The last time an E&H player was named ODAC Player of the Week was in week nine of the 2009 season. Rachel Fertitta took home the weekly league honors for the Wasps.

Emory & Henry will return to action on Friday afternoon when it travels to Roanoke to compete in the Hollins Tournament. The Wasps will face off against Virginia Intermont College at 1:00 p.m., and Gettysburg College at 5:00 p.m.
